The biggest hurdle I've ran into is that GPS resolution just isn't accurate enough. If you want something that can follow a planned route without having to rely on a bunch of obstacle avoidance (which is difficult enough in itself) then you'll have to set up some sort of local RTK in conjunction with the GPS.
Currently I'm just setting my mower up like a FPV drone that I can drive around remotely from the comfort of air conditioning. Hoping someone comes out with a good automated solution.
